The TNT/TMA has reviewed the Transportation and Traffic Chapter (4.14) of the Canyon Springs DEIR. Based on our reading, we believe it is appropriate for mitigation measures in this chapter to include a requirement for Canyon Springs to be a member of the TNT/TMA. This requirement has been included as a mitigation measure for other major developments in the Truckee North Tahoe region. Membership support allows the TMA to conduct on -going transportation and transit advocacy, marketing and transit program management, coordinate planning in the region, hold monthly public TMA meetings, and undertake related activities throughout the year. As Town staff considers comments submitted on the DEIR and next steps in the development review process, please incorporate this requested mitigation measure. The amount of annual membership can be selected from the TMA Schedule of Membership for New Development. Proposed language for the mitigation measure is attached for your consideration. In submitting this letter, the TMA does not take any position on the proposed development, only the need for adding the requested mitigation measure.
